刘乡, 黄平波, 蒋旻春. 辣椒素阻断腓总神经C纤维的效应及其对电针“足三里”镇痛作用的影响[J]. 针刺研究, 1997,(4):295-303.
The Effects of Capsaicin Blocking C Fibers of Nervi Peroneus Communis and Its Influence on Analgesia of EA at "Zusanli[J]. Acupuncture research, 1997, (4): 295-303.
采用选择性阻断无髓C纤维的神经毒辣椒素(Cap)施于支配“足三里”的大鼠腓总神经干上,观察到1%Cap可使C复合动作电位明显减小,于给药后0、5、15、30和45分钟时分别为给药前C波波幅的68.3%。59.3%、56.9%。56.80和55.4%,差异均非常显著(P<0.001,n=9)。但C波并未完全消失。1.5%Cap对C纤维的阻断效应于5分时较强为46.3%,15和30分时分别为54.5%和53%,与1%Cap的接近。延长1.5%Cap作用时间到24小时后,6例实验中4例C波减小,2例完全消失。在Cap处理前,电针“足三里”有明显的镇痛作用,于针后0、15、20和30分对中缝大核(NRM)神经元的伤害性反应有明显的抑制作用(P<0.05,n=7)。但在1.5%Cap作用腓总神经30分C波被部分阻断的情况下,电针“足三里”虽仍能使痛反应减小,但镇痛效应已大大削弱,无统计学意义。在一例腓总神经的C波几乎完全消失的情况下,电针该侧“足三里”对痛反应已无明显的抑制作用,但电针对侧“足三里”仍有明显的镇痛效应。结果表明传入C纤维在穴位针刺引起镇痛效应中起重要作用,绝非可有可无。
